Luke and I made a bio-dome aquarium/terrarium. We cut up 3 soda bottles, which we emptied by plopping a mentos in them and watching it explode. Then we put gravel, dirt, and a plant in the top to make the terrarium. In the bottom we bought an aquatic plant, gravel, water, and a fish for our aquarium. We managed to keep the fish a while, until I forgot to bring it in one cold night and it died..... And a new topic arises, death. He has been interested and confused by this ever since.











We had lots of fun with this project, and we do still have it, though the water could use a change.



         Then Luke found a snail, and we added that. He is still alive and doing well I am happy, and more than a little surprised to admit.
